Abstract:
A liver CT image segmentation system and algorithm based on mixed supervised learning is provided. The image segmentation system includes an image preprocessing unit, a feature extraction unit, a word vector segmentation unit and a single-layer convolutional classification unit. The image preprocessing unit is in data connection with the feature extraction unit. The feature extraction unit is respectively in data connection with the word vector segmentation unit and the single-layer convolutional classification unit. In the present disclosure, a multi-task framework is used for respectively performing segmentation and classification tasks, to achieve high segmentation precision through a large number of weak label data and a small number of strong labels.
